Mango Cheesecake Parfait

Mango Cheesecake Parfait

Mayura
This Mango Cheesecake Parfait is an Egg-Free, Gelatin-Free, and No-Bake creamy dessert. It is a very easy summertime dessert made with mangoes, lemon, cream cheese, yogurt, and some biscuits!
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 8 minutes
Total Time 28 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American
Servings 6
Calories 450 kcal

Ingredients
  

For The Mango Puree

  • 2 Ripe mangoes + for garnishing
  • 1/4 cup Granulated sugar
  • 1 pinch Salt

Cheesecake Mix

  • 8 oz Cream cheese at room temperature
  • 1 cup Hung curd * see notes
  • 4 tsp Powdered sugar
  • 1 tsp Lemon juice

For The Base

  • 100 grams Marie biscuits * see notes
  • 3 tbsp Butter melted

Instructions
 

For The Mango Puree

  • Wash, peel, and chop the mangoes into cubes. In a grinding jar, add the mango cubes and make a puree out of them - around 1 heaping cup.
  • In a pan, add mango puree, 2-3 tbsp water, a pinch of salt, and sugar. Mix well and cook for 6-7 minutes on a medium heat stirring continuously. Set aside to cool down.

Cheesecake Mix

  • Whisk cream cheese for 30 seconds, add powdered sugar, and mix it well with your hand mixer.
  • Combine hung curd, lemon juice, and whisk everything well. Fold in the prepared mango puree. Keep 1-2 tbsp for decoration if you like.

For The Base

  • In a food processor, add the biscuits, and grind them coarse. In a bowl, add the biscuit crumbs, some melted butter, and mix very well.
  • Equally divide the biscuit crumbs at the base of the serving glasses and press them well. Set the glasses in the refrigerator for 10 minutes.

Assembling

  • Add the prepared cheesecake mixture into each serving glass and level it with the back of a spoon. Cover the glasses with a clear wrap and set in the refrigerator for 6-8 hours.
  • While serving add a few mango pieces and other toppings of your choice.

Notes

  • You can use graham crackers, digestive biscuits, or any plain cookies.
  • Cooking the mango puree adds a good flavor to the dish. You can skip that process and simply add readymade mango pulp or fresh pulp as well.
  • I have hung the homemade full fat yogurt into a muslin cloth for a few hours to make hung curd but you can use greek yoghurt as well.
  • You can add some vanilla extract instead of lemon juice in the recipe.
  • Adjust the sweetness according to the mangoes. If you use store bought sweetened mango pulp, skip adding sugar in the recipe.
  • Honey can be added as a sweetener in the mango puree. Skip adding powdered sugar in the cheesecake mix.
  • You can add a few drops of honey in the biscuit crumbs as well. 
  • Add the toppings of your choice like mangoes, strawberries, blueberries, pistachios, almonds, granola, or some crushed biscuits.
